Fishtail refers to multiple technology companies across distinct sectors, with no single dominant entity matching the query. The most prominent recent player is Fishtail, a Boston-based fintech startup automating trade finance for freight forwarders and SMBs in global supply chains[3][6]. It builds a machine learning-powered platform that finances goods movement and procurement, solving a $2tn working capital gap by enabling extended payment terms or direct goods financing within minutes[3]. This data-driven solution extracts risk signals from supply chain data, serving freight forwarders and SMBs in emerging markets with scalable, real-world trade finance akin to "Pipe for the real world," backed by VC funding and generating revenue[6].
Other entities include Fishtail Technology, an IT consulting firm offering custom software, ERP implementations (SAP, Workday), big data analytics, and project-based solutions for enterprises, founded by Fortune 500 veterans[1]; FishTail Design Automation, a chip design software company (acquired by Synopsys) focused on automated timing constraints for semiconductors, founded in 2002 with $7M revenue[2]; Fishtail Technologies, LLC, an edtech tool integrating student information and learning management systems (LMS) like D2L for universities[4][5]; and a smaller education-focused IT firm building LMS API solutions[5].
The trade finance Fishtail was co-founded by serial entrepreneur Marc Held, CEO with expertise in AI, IoT, and supply chain; he previously built and sold ODYN (inventory optimization, acquired by Turvo) and Weft (maritime intelligence, acquired by Genscape/DMGT), plus early mobile and smart assistant work[3]. The idea emerged from Held's pattern of applying advanced tech to supply chain gaps, launching Fishtail to automate the underserved $10tn trade finance market for SMBs[3][6].
Fishtail Technology stems from industry veterans with 45+ years in Fortune 500s, evolving into specialists in ERP, custom dev, and big data without a specified founding year[1]. FishTail Design Automation was founded in 2002 in Portland/Lake Oswego, Oregon, shipping its first product in 2004 and taping out customer chips in 2005, later acquired by Synopsys[2]. Fishtail Technologies, LLC originated from University of Arizona inventors (e.g., Adam Brokamp, Mark Felix) developing LMS integration tools[4].

Fishtail has raised $5.0M in total across 1 funding round.
Fishtail's investors include Plug & Play Ventures, Rackhouse Venture Capital, Wave Capital, David Wolfson, Mark Cuban, Sam Nazarian.
Fishtail has raised $5.0M across 1 funding round. Most recently, it raised $5.0M Seed in March 2022.
